5-The One To Host The Biggest Ever Racetrack At Sea

Norwegian Bliss

Bliss will be NCL’s sixteenth ship (the third in their Breakaway Plus class), will feature the biggest ever Ferrari racetrack at sea, and has been custom built for sailings in Alaska and the Caribbean.

Stats:

Arriving: April 2018

Guest capacity: 4,004 (double occupancy)

Weight: 167,800 tonnes

Decks: 20

2018

You’ll find two magnificent observation lounges onboard Bliss, proving it has been designed especially for witnessing sights like no other; you’ll be able to view unique areas of the world through floor-to-ceiling windows or NCL’s signature ship-within-a-ship concept (The Haven).

Not only will be there be no single supplement, but there is an option for a Studio which grants access to a private studio lounge and a complex of staterooms that have been designed and priced specifically for solo travellers!

4-The One To Dazzle You With A ‘Dreamscape’ Sky

Carnival Horizon

Carnival’s 26th ship in the fleet (second in its Vista class) will offer guests some of its best signature features as well as some firsts-at-sea, including the IMAX theatre and Skyride- an extraordinary peddled roller coaster bike ride.

Stats:

Arriving: March 2018

Guest capacity: 4,000

Weight: 133,500 tonnes

Decks:14

2018

Carnival have maintained their focus on onboard entertainment with Horizon so passengers can anticipate an array of fun features including the SkyCourse ropes circuit and the biggest Carnival WaterWorks park with an enclosed Kaleid-O-Slide water tube with 455ft of turns and twists.

Even dining won’t be short of the extraordinary onboard the ship with a multicourse experience available with the master chef, including a private cocktail reception and tour of the galley. Horizon will feel exclusive to every guest!

3-The One Designed Completely In 3-D About To Transform Expectations

Celebrity Edge

Celebrity’s 14th ship (first in its own Edge class) promises to change the way guests connect with the ocean through the latest 3-D technology and the Magic Carpet, the world’s first cantilevered, floating platform that reaches heights of 13 storeys above sea level.

Stats:

Arriving: Autumn 2018

Guest capacity: 2,918

Weight: 133,500 tonnes

Decks: 16

2018

Celebrity have promised that Edge will bring you closer to the sea after erasing the boundaries between the traditional stateroom and the veranda, also adding 23% more square footage.

The line have brought the best architects to the ship to design the rooftop garden and the magic carpet (what will make Celebrity Edge’s profile recognisable from miles off as it scales the sixteen decks through the day and night!

2-The One With The Best Sunny Sea Views In The World

MSC Seaview

MSC’s 15th ship (2nd in its Seaside class) is based on a new prototype that aims to bring guests closer to the sea with a design specifically for warmer climates. You’ll find indoor and outdoor spaces blended like never before with a unique seafront promenade circling the ship as low as deck 8!

Stats:

Arriving: May 2018

Guest capacity: 5,429

Weight: 154,000 tonnes

Decks: 18

2018

For the first time on a cruise ship, guests will be able to travel to higher and lower decks without going back into the ship and losing the connection with the sea; the panoramic elevators on the outside of the ship will means you’ll never forget you’re surrounded by unmatched sunny sea views!

Even the high-speed racing slides feature clear hoops that extend over the side of the ship so you’ll be whizzing over the sea with absolutely magnificent views. The four-deck atrium and panoramic pool are two real contenders for the best experiences you’ve ever had…

1-The One That’ll Glow In The Dark

Symphony of the Seas

Royal Caribbean’s 25th ship (4th in its Oasis class) will be the world’s larges cruise ship when it launches, replacing Harmony of the Seas which has sat at the top spot since April 2017. It will replica Harmony in every single way with an added feature of glow-in-the-dark decking!

Stats:

Arriving: April 2018

Guest capacity: 5,475

Weight: 227,000 tonnes

Decks: 18

2018

You can expect to see every standout feature from Harmony of the Seas, including The Ultimate Abyss (the slide designed by a legitimate professor of thrills), the neighbourhood concept that gives you Central Park, the Boardwalk, and every unique restaurant like Wonderland!

Hairspray will be Symphony‘s Broadway-busting hit musical onboard and there’ll be more moments where you’ll feel like you’re in another world with the multimedia ice skating show based on a time-travelling hero…
